FIELD NOTES 005 - No Worries


Listen Later

Someone says “no worries” when there clearly were worries.

Most of the time, the moment closes there.

This Field Note isn’t about politeness, communication styles, or social habits.

It’s about noticing what you rely on when you accept the phrase and move on.

The relief of being let off.

The convenience of not staying.

And the quiet recognition that sometimes, “no worries” doesn’t actually close anything, it just delays it.

This episode ends where the noticing does.
